From
the barren moonscapes of Ladakh to the snow capped peaks of the
Himalayas; from the wild jungles of Kaziranga to the western heartland
of Maharashtra; from the ancient temples of Orissa to the stunning
ruins of Hampi ...
Catch
up with some festivity in the desert, cheer the spirit of the people
of Kutch, admire rural crafts and learn about the rare flora and
fauna of the India.
Know
India Better is an anthology of the best articles selected from
the "Know India Better" section of One India One People Magazine.
It takes readers on a discovery of India. It features places of
interest, monuments, cultures etc., so as to draw attention to the
rich heritage of Indian philosophy and culture, art and architecture,
religion and science.
The
book will be a rich source of information for both school and college
children.
